Overview
The purpose of the MID2 Gene NGS Genetic Test is to identify mutations in the MID2 gene responsible for X-linked mental retardation type 101. This test aids in accurate diagnosis, genetic counseling, and family planning for affected families.

Limitations
- ⚠Test may not detect all types of mutations
- ⚠Results require clinical correlation
- ⚠Carrier status in females may not be fully assessed
